"In this martini-inspired cocktail, we omitted the briny olives and made a cardamom-infused saline solution (think simple syrup, but with salt instead of sugar). Try it with a zero-proof gin for an alcohol-free version!"
Ingredients
-
1Β½ oz Gin, London Dry, preferably Beefeater
-
1Β½ oz dry vermouth
-
ΒΌ oz cardamom infused saline solution
-
1 rinse Fino sherry (optional)
Directions
Cardamom-Infused Saline Solution
Combine 1 tsp salt per 2 oz of water. Bring the water to a boil and stir in salt until dissolved. While the water is still very hot, add ΒΌ tsp of ground Cloud Forest Cardamom for every tsp of salt. Put the ground cardamom in a tea strainer and steep in the saline solution for 20 minutes or until flavor is to your liking.
Cocktail
Combine all ingredients except sherry (if using) and stir in a mixing glass or pint glass over lots of ice until very cold.
If using sherry, rinse your glass with a little, just to coat the sides.
Pour through a julep strainer or Hawthorne strainer into a coupe, martini glass or Nick & Nora.
